Michael Frary (CA/TX, 1918-2005), Untitled

watercolor on paper, signed at lower right, presented under glass with linen liner and period frame, circa 1970.
DOA 26.25 x 32.25 in.
After serving in the US Navy during WWII, Michael Frary returned to his home state of California. He had a brief, but successful, career as an assistant art director for the Goldwyn Studios, Paramount, and then finally Universal Studios. In 1949, he moved to Texas where he was able to teach art - first at Marion Koogler McNay in San Antonio and then at the University of Texas - Austin.

Frary was a celebrated Texas Modernist, loved by his students and respected by his critics. His paintings are in numerous public and private collections including the Smithsonian American Art Museum, the Los Angeles County Museum of Art, the Santa Barbara Museum of Art, the Virginia Museum of Fine Arts, and the Dallas Museum of Fine Arts.
